Smart packing checklist for a Costa Brava camping stay
Use this generic list to cover essentials for a seaside holiday. Adapt it to your accommodation type.
- Travel documents, IDs, health cards, and confirmations
- Sun protection: high-SPF sunscreen, hats, sunglasses, after-sun
- Swimwear, beach towels, light cover-ups
- Breathable clothing and a warm layer for evenings
- Comfortable footwear and beach sandals
- Reusable water bottle and small day bag
- Personal toiletries and medications
- Universal power adapter and device chargers
- Compact first-aid basics (plasters, antiseptic wipes)
- Payment methods (card and some cash)

On-site etiquette tips that make a big difference
- Follow posted guidelines and staff instructions across shared spaces.
- Keep walkways and communal areas clear for strollers and mobility aids.
- Recycle where indicated and leave natural areas as you found them.
- Be considerate of fellow guests—sound carries farther outdoors.
- Supervise children closely in activity areas and by the seaside.
